Dataset Description

Glaciers are an important water source in mountainous areas and significantly influence the hydrology of the watershed. Glaciers worldwide serve as indicators of climate change and have been decreasing in size at an accelerating rate since the mid-1980s. Data are collected from the Athabasca glacier in Jasper National Park using an array of drilled poles across the glacier surface to calculate the glacier net mass balance (the net gain or loss of snow/ice in a given year) and extent in order to provide a glacier profile over time.
